Consultant Sports Medicine Jobs in Dubai

We are seeking a highly skilled and experienced Consultant in Sports Medicine to join our renowned medical team in Dubai. The ideal candidate will be responsible for diagnosing, treating, and preventing injuries related to sports and exercise, providing expert care to athletes and active individuals.

Join our prestigious hospital in Dubai, a leading provider of healthcare services in the region, committed to delivering the highest quality of care to our patients. We are looking for a passionate and skilled consultant sports medicine to be part of our team.

Job Title: Consultant Sports Medicine

Job Type: Full-Time

Location: Dubai, UAE

Company: Allocation Assist Middle East

Salary Range: 80,000 AED – 90,000 AED per month

Key Responsibilities:

  •  Diagnose and treat musculoskeletal injuries and conditions related to sports and physical activity.
  •  Develop personalized treatment and rehabilitation plans for patients.
  •  Provide guidance on injury prevention and performance enhancement.
  •  Collaborate with other healthcare professionals, including physical therapists, orthopedic surgeons, and nutritionists, to ensure comprehensive patient care.
  •  Conduct research and stay updated with the latest advancements in sports medicine.
  •  Educate patients and athletes about safe exercise practices and injury management.
  •  Participate in community outreach programs and sports events to promote health and wellness.
